The father of Connan McLeod has spoken of the family’s pain after his death and thanked the public for sharing the police appeals.

Sadly, Connan (Pictured above), aged 23, from Stone, died from a serious stab wound after an incident in Whitemill Lane in Stone at around 12.20am on Saturday 12 April.
Connan’s father, Robert (Bob) McLeod, said: “Words cannot explain how we feel at this moment in time, at the loss of Connan. Family and friends are at a loss for words.“We would like to thank the police for their quick response and support, also family and friends, and all the people of Staffordshire for sharing the information from the police website, to help bring a conclusion to the incident, also for their words of condolence and support at this tragic time.”Daniel Allott, 26, of Bagots Oak, Stafford, appeared before magistrates at Cannock on Monday 14th April charged with murder. He was remanded in custody to appear at Stafford Crown Court Wednesday 16th April. Two 20-year-old men remain on police bail while the investigation continues.
